Reilly Smith is a UFA this year: -$5M
Patches has one year after this one at $7M - trade him with some modest retention and recoup some picks.
Dadonov is only on a 2 year deal - you can find someone to take him at 1 year $5M.
That’s $15-17M in money gone right there.
None of those players are essential - they’re luxuries.
The core of Eichel, Stone, Karlsson, Marchessault, Pietrangelo, Theodore, and Lehner is locked up, and you build around that for the next five years.
You don’t lose paying for talent. You lose paying replacement players $5.75M or $4.25M with term.
